Hello all
I am trying to use the
check_smart plugin on my nagios setup core 4.4.14. The plugin is here:
https://exchange.nagios.org/directory/P ... ng/details
When I run it locally on the host (Centos7), I get a result.
Code: Select all
[root@dvv-1 libexec]# ./check_smart -d /dev/sdb -i auto
OK: Drive DELL MD32xx S/N 3C3005A: no SMART errors detected.
But I when I try it from nagios (Rocky 9), I get the following output:
Code: Select all
[root@stoca plugins]# ./check_nrpe -H [i]hostname[/i] -c check_smart -a '-d /dev/sdb -i auto'
UNKNOWN: Drive S/N : No health status line found,
Is my syntax correct? Has anyone used this plugin before successfully?
